Trump Nominates White House Adviser Heidi Overton for FDA Commissioner
Trump names Dr. Heidi Overton, a domestic policy adviser who works with HHS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r., as his choice to lead the Food and Drug Administration.
First Published: August 19, 2026, 8:56 AM ET
WASHINGTON D.C. — Donald J. Trump nominated Dr. Heidi Overton, a White House domestic policy adviser, to serve as commissioner of the U.S. Food and Drug Administration.
